, ,

کتاب آموزش SQL پیشرفته

249,950 تومان

آموزش SQL پیشرفته: از مبتدی تا حرفه‌ای شوید! آموزش SQL پیشرفته: کلید ورود به دنیای تحلیل داده و مدیریت پایگاه داده 1. معرفی دوره: به دنیای SQL پیشرفته خوش آمدید! آیا به دنبال ارتقاء مهارت‌های خود در ح…

انتخاب پلن

torobpay
هر قسط با ترب‌پی: 62,488 تومان
۴ قسط ماهانه. بدون سود، چک و ضامن.

📚 محتوای این محصول آموزشی (پکیج کامل)

💡 این محصول یک نسخهٔ کامل و جامع است

تمامی محتوای آموزشی این کتاب در قالب یک بسته‌ی کامل و یکپارچه ارائه می‌شود و شامل تمام نسخه‌ها و فایل‌های موردنیاز برای یادگیری است.

🎁 محتویات کامل بسته دانلودی

🎯 این بسته یک دورهٔ آموزشی کامل و چندلایه است؛ شامل کتاب‌ها، تمرین‌ها و خودآزمایی .


ℹ️ نکات مهم هنگام خرید

  • این محصول به صورت فایل دانلودی کامل ارائه می‌شود و نسخهٔ چاپی ندارد.
  • توجه: لینک‌های اختصاصی دوره طی حداکثر 24 ساعت پس از ثبت سفارش ارسال می‌شوند.
  • دقت کنید لینک ها به شماره موبایل شما ارسال می شوند. پس در ارائه شماره موبایل صحیح دقت کنید.
  • برای راهنمایی در مورد نحوه دانلود به شماره 09395106248 پیامک دهید یا تماس بگیرید. (ایده آل ترین گزینه ارسال پیام در یکی از پیام رسان ها به همین شماره است تا سریعا لینک های کتاب همانجا برای شما ارسال گردد.)
  • اگر پرداخت انجام شده ولی بعد از 24 ساعت هنوز لینک‌ها را دریافت نکرده‌اید، نام و نام خانوادگی و نام محصول را پیامک کنید تا لینک‌ها دوباره ارسال شوند.

💬 راه‌های ارتباطی پشتیبانی:
واتس‌اپ یا هر پیام رسان داخلی یا پیامک: 09395106248
تلگرام: @ma_limbs

🎓 دوره آموزشی جامع

📚 اطلاعات دوره

عنوان دوره: آموزش SQL پیشرفته

موضوع کلی: برنامه نویسی

موضوع میانی: SQL

📋 سرفصل‌های دوره (100 موضوع)

  • 1. مقدمه ای بر SQL پیشرفته
  • 2. تاریخچه و تکامل SQL
  • 3. انواع پایگاه داده های رابطه‌ای (RDBMS)
  • 4. معماری پایگاه داده های رابطه‌ای
  • 5. مفاهیم کلیدی SQL (جداول، ستون‌ها، رکوردها)
  • 6. انواع داده در SQL
  • 7. استانداردهای SQL
  • 8. مزایای استفاده از SQL پیشرفته
  • 9. تفاوت SQL استاندارد با پیاده سازی های خاص RDBMS
  • 10. مروری بر دستورات اساسی SQL (SELECT, INSERT, UPDATE, DELETE)
  • 11. دستورات DDL (CREATE, ALTER, DROP)
  • 12. دستورات DML (INSERT, UPDATE, DELETE)
  • 13. دستورات DCL (GRANT, REVOKE)
  • 14. دستورات TCL (COMMIT, ROLLBACK, SAVEPOINT)
  • 15. طراحی و نرمال سازی پایگاه داده
  • 16. سطوح نرمال سازی (1NF, 2NF, 3NF, BCNF)
  • 17. کلیدهای اصلی، کلیدهای خارجی، کلیدهای کاندید
  • 18. روابط بین جداول (One-to-One, One-to-Many, Many-to-Many)
  • 19. نمودار رابطه ای موجودیت (ERD)
  • 20. استفاده از View ها
  • 21. ایجاد View های ساده
  • 22. ایجاد View های پیچیده
  • 23. View های قابل بروزرسانی (Updatable Views)
  • 24. View های مبتنی بر توابع
  • 25. استفاده از Stored Procedure ها
  • 26. ایجاد Stored Procedure های ساده
  • 27. پارامترها در Stored Procedure ها
  • 28. مدیریت خطا در Stored Procedure ها
  • 29. Stored Procedure های بازگشتی (Recursive Stored Procedures)
  • 30. توسعه Stored Procedure ها در زبان های رویه ای (PL/SQL, T-SQL)
  • 31. استفاده از Trigger ها
  • 32. انواع Trigger ها (ROW, STATEMENT)
  • 33. Trigger های Before و After
  • 34. Trigger های FOR EACH ROW و FOR EACH STATEMENT
  • 35. Trigger های DML و DDL
  • 36. مدیریت Trigger ها
  • 37. استفاده از توابع تعریف شده توسط کاربر (UDFs)
  • 38. انواع UDFs (Scalar, Table-Valued)
  • 39. ایجاد UDFs با پارامتر
  • 40. UDFs و عملکرد (Performance)
  • 41. UDFs در زبان های رویه ای
  • 42. مفاهیم پیشرفته SELECT
  • 43. Subqueries (Subselects)
  • 44. Subqueries در WHERE Clause
  • 45. Subqueries در FROM Clause (Derived Tables)
  • 46. Subqueries در SELECT Clause
  • 47. Correlated Subqueries
  • 48. استفاده از Common Table Expressions (CTEs)
  • 49. CTE های ساده
  • 50. CTE های بازگشتی
  • 51. چندین CTE در یک کوئری
  • 52. CTE ها و خوانایی کد
  • 53. انواع JOIN ها
  • 54. INNER JOIN
  • 55. LEFT (OUTER) JOIN
  • 56. RIGHT (OUTER) JOIN
  • 57. FULL (OUTER) JOIN
  • 58. CROSS JOIN
  • 59. SELF JOIN
  • 60. JOIN های پیچیده و شروط JOIN
  • 61. استفاده از Window Functions
  • 62. مفهوم Partitioning
  • 63. ROW_NUMBER(), RANK(), DENSE_RANK()
  • 64. LAG(), LEAD()
  • 65. FIRST_VALUE(), LAST_VALUE()
  • 66. SUM() OVER(), AVG() OVER(), COUNT() OVER()
  • 67. استفاده از Aggregation Function های پیشرفته
  • 68. GROUP BY و CUBE
  • 69. GROUP BY و ROLLUP
  • 70. استفاده از HAVING Clause
  • 71. فیلتر کردن گروه ها
  • 72. عملکرد GROUP BY
  • 73. مفهوم Paging و Limit
  • 74. نحوه پیاده سازی Paging
  • 75. استفاده از LIMIT و OFFSET
  • 76. روش های جایگزین Paging
  • 77. مدیریت تراکنش ها (Transactions)
  • 78. ACID Properties
  • 79. شروع، Commit و Rollback تراکنش
  • 80. سطوح جداسازی تراکنش (Isolation Levels)
  • 81. قفل گذاری (Locking) و Deadlocks
  • 82. بهینه سازی کوئری ها (Query Optimization)
  • 83. برنامه تجزیه و تحلیل کوئری (Query Execution Plan)
  • 84. شاخص گذاری (Indexing)
  • 85. انواع شاخص ها (B-tree, Hash, Full-text)
  • 86. شاخص های مرکب (Composite Indexes)
  • 87. شاخص های منحصر به فرد (Unique Indexes)
  • 88. نحوه انتخاب شاخص مناسب
  • 89. تاثیر شاخص ها بر عملکرد DML
  • 90. شاخص های غیر کلاستر شده و کلاستر شده
  • 91. نکات پیشرفته در شاخص گذاری
  • 92. امنیت در SQL
  • 93. نقش ها و مجوزها (Roles and Permissions)
  • 94. مدیریت دسترسی ها (Access Control)
  • 95. SQL Injection و روش های مقابله
  • 96. رمزنگاری داده ها در پایگاه داده
  • 97. Audit Trail ها
  • 98. انواع پایگاه داده های NoSQL
  • 99. مقایسه SQL و NoSQL
  • 100. موارد استفاده از پایگاه داده های NoSQL



آموزش SQL پیشرفته: از مبتدی تا حرفه‌ای شوید!


آموزش SQL پیشرفته: کلید ورود به دنیای تحلیل داده و مدیریت پایگاه داده

1. معرفی دوره: به دنیای SQL پیشرفته خوش آمدید!

آیا به دنبال ارتقاء مهارت‌های خود در حوزه پایگاه داده و تحلیل داده‌ها هستید؟ آیا می‌خواهید به یک متخصص SQL تبدیل شوید و بر داده‌ها مسلط شوید؟ دوره آموزش SQL پیشرفته، پاسخ شماست! این دوره با تمرکز بر مباحث کاربردی و پیشرفته SQL، شما را از یک کاربر مبتدی به یک متخصص حرفه‌ای در این حوزه تبدیل می‌کند. با یادگیری SQL پیشرفته، می‌توانید به راحتی داده‌های پیچیده را مدیریت، تحلیل و استخراج کنید و در تصمیم‌گیری‌های مهم سازمانی نقش کلیدی ایفا کنید.

در این دوره، شما با استفاده از مثال‌های عملی و تمرین‌های جذاب، مهارت‌های خود را تقویت می‌کنید و به تسلط کامل بر SQL پیشرفته دست می‌یابید. این دوره برای تمام کسانی که می‌خواهند از مزایای SQL بهره‌مند شوند و دانش و مهارت‌های خود را در این زمینه گسترش دهند، طراحی شده است. همین امروز به جمع متخصصان SQL بپیوندید و آینده شغلی خود را متحول کنید!

2. درباره دوره: سفری به قلب SQL پیشرفته

دوره آموزش SQL پیشرفته یک دوره جامع و کاربردی است که به شما امکان می‌دهد تا دانش خود را در زمینه SQL به سطح بالاتری ارتقاء دهید. این دوره شامل مجموعه‌ای از مباحث پیشرفته، تکنیک‌های بهینه‌سازی و بهترین شیوه‌های استفاده از SQL است. با شرکت در این دوره، شما با مفاهیم کلیدی SQL پیشرفته آشنا می‌شوید، مهارت‌های خود را در نوشتن کوئری‌های پیچیده تقویت می‌کنید و یاد می‌گیرید چگونه با استفاده از ابزارهای پیشرفته، داده‌ها را تحلیل و مدیریت کنید. این دوره به شما کمک می‌کند تا به یک متخصص SQL تبدیل شوید و در دنیای داده‌ها بدرخشید.

3. موضوعات کلیدی: آنچه در این دوره خواهید آموخت

در این دوره، شما با موضوعات کلیدی زیر آشنا خواهید شد:

  • مفاهیم پیشرفته SQL و قابلیت‌های آن
  • نوشتن کوئری‌های پیچیده و بهینه‌سازی آن‌ها
  • کار با توابع پیشرفته و عملیات روی داده‌ها
  • مدیریت تراکنش‌ها و کنترل داده‌ها
  • استفاده از stored procedures, triggers و views
  • امنیت و مدیریت کاربران در SQL
  • بهینه‌سازی performance و troubleshooting
  • کار با window functions و analytical functions
  • مدیریت شاخص‌ها و بهینه‌سازی کوئری
  • اتصال SQL به زبان‌های برنامه نویسی

4. مخاطبان دوره: این دوره برای کیست؟

این دوره برای افراد زیر مناسب است:

  • برنامه‌نویسان و توسعه‌دهندگان وب که می‌خواهند مهارت‌های خود را در زمینه کار با پایگاه داده‌ها ارتقاء دهند.
  • تحلیلگران داده و متخصصان BI که به دنبال یادگیری تکنیک‌های پیشرفته SQL برای تحلیل داده‌ها هستند.
  • مدیران پایگاه داده (DBA) که می‌خواهند دانش خود را در زمینه SQL افزایش دهند و مهارت‌های خود را به‌روز کنند.
  • دانشجویان و فارغ‌التحصیلان رشته‌های کامپیوتر، مهندسی نرم‌افزار و رشته‌های مرتبط که به دنبال یادگیری SQL هستند.
  • هر کسی که علاقه‌مند به یادگیری SQL پیشرفته و ورود به دنیای داده‌ها است.

5. چرا این دوره را بگذرانیم؟: مزایای بی‌شمار یادگیری SQL پیشرفته

با شرکت در دوره آموزش SQL پیشرفته، شما مزایای زیر را به دست خواهید آورد:

  • افزایش مهارت و دانش: شما دانش و مهارت‌های خود را در زمینه SQL به طور قابل توجهی افزایش خواهید داد.
  • ارتقاء شغلی: با یادگیری SQL پیشرفته، فرصت‌های شغلی بیشتری در زمینه تحلیل داده، مدیریت پایگاه داده و توسعه نرم‌افزار به دست خواهید آورد.
  • کسب درآمد بیشتر: متخصصان SQL پیشرفته از درآمد بالایی برخوردار هستند.
  • تسلط بر داده‌ها: شما قادر خواهید بود داده‌های پیچیده را مدیریت، تحلیل و استخراج کنید و در تصمیم‌گیری‌های مهم سازمانی نقش کلیدی ایفا کنید.
  • افزایش اعتماد به نفس: با تسلط بر SQL، اعتماد به نفس شما در کار با داده‌ها و حل مسائل مرتبط افزایش می‌یابد.
  • آموزش گام به گام: دوره به صورت گام به گام و با زبانی ساده و قابل فهم ارائه می‌شود.
  • مثال‌های عملی و تمرین‌ها: این دوره شامل مثال‌های عملی و تمرین‌های جذاب است که به شما کمک می‌کند تا مطالب را بهتر درک کنید و مهارت‌های خود را تقویت کنید.

6. سرفصل‌های دوره: 100 گام تا تسلط بر SQL پیشرفته

دوره آموزش SQL پیشرفته شامل بیش از 100 سرفصل جامع و کاربردی است که شما را از مبتدی تا سطح پیشرفته همراهی می‌کند. در این دوره، شما با مباحث زیر آشنا خواهید شد:

مقدمات و آشنایی با SQL

  • مروری بر مفاهیم پایگاه داده
  • آشنایی با انواع پایگاه داده‌ها (relational, NoSQL)
  • نصب و راه‌اندازی SQL Server (یا سیستم دلخواه شما)
  • ساختار کلی دستورات SQL
  • انتخاب داده‌ها با SELECT
  • فیلتر کردن داده‌ها با WHERE
  • مرتب‌سازی داده‌ها با ORDER BY
  • استفاده از عملگرهای منطقی (AND, OR, NOT)
  • عملگرهای مقایسه‌ای
  • عملگرهای LIKE و IN
  • استفاده از NULL
  • تابع‌های ریاضی و متنی
  • تبدیل نوع داده‌ها
  • … (ادامه سرفصل‌های مقدماتی)

مباحث پیشرفته SQL

  • عملیات JOIN و انواع آن (INNER, LEFT, RIGHT, FULL)
  • استفاده از GROUP BY و HAVING
  • کار با Subquery
  • استفاده از UNION, INTERSECT, EXCEPT
  • کار با توابع پنجره‌ای (Window Functions)
  • توابع تجمیعی (Aggregate Functions)
  • Stored Procedures
  • Triggers
  • Views
  • کار با Transaction
  • بهینه‌سازی کوئری‌ها
  • مدیریت شاخص‌ها
  • امنیت پایگاه داده
  • مدیریت کاربران و نقش‌ها
  • Import و Export داده‌ها
  • SQL Injection و روش‌های مقابله با آن
  • پشتیبان‌گیری و بازیابی داده‌ها
  • کار با XML و JSON در SQL
  • … (ادامه سرفصل‌های پیشرفته)

SQL Server (یا سیستم مورد نظر شما)

  • آشنایی با ابزارهای SQL Server
  • بهینه‌سازی و performance tuning
  • مشکل‌یابی و رفع خطاها
  • امنیت و مدیریت کاربران در SQL Server
  • … (سرفصل‌های مرتبط با سیستم مدیریت پایگاه داده)

با شرکت در این دوره، شما به یک متخصص SQL پیشرفته تبدیل خواهید شد و آماده‌ی ورود به بازار کار خواهید بود! همین حالا ثبت نام کنید و به جمع متخصصان SQL بپیوندید.


📚 محتوای این محصول آموزشی (پکیج کامل)

💡 این محصول یک نسخهٔ کامل و جامع است

تمامی محتوای آموزشی این کتاب در قالب یک بسته‌ی کامل و یکپارچه ارائه می‌شود و شامل تمام نسخه‌ها و فایل‌های موردنیاز برای یادگیری است.

🎁 محتویات کامل بسته دانلودی

🎯 این بسته یک دورهٔ آموزشی کامل و چندلایه است؛ شامل کتاب‌ها، تمرین‌ها و خودآزمایی .


ℹ️ نکات مهم هنگام خرید

  • این محصول به صورت فایل دانلودی کامل ارائه می‌شود و نسخهٔ چاپی ندارد.
  • توجه: لینک‌های اختصاصی دوره طی حداکثر 24 ساعت پس از ثبت سفارش ارسال می‌شوند.
  • دقت کنید لینک ها به شماره موبایل شما ارسال می شوند. پس در ارائه شماره موبایل صحیح دقت کنید.
  • برای راهنمایی در مورد نحوه دانلود به شماره 09395106248 پیامک دهید یا تماس بگیرید. (ایده آل ترین گزینه ارسال پیام در یکی از پیام رسان ها به همین شماره است تا سریعا لینک های کتاب همانجا برای شما ارسال گردد.)
  • اگر پرداخت انجام شده ولی بعد از 24 ساعت هنوز لینک‌ها را دریافت نکرده‌اید، نام و نام خانوادگی و نام محصول را پیامک کنید تا لینک‌ها دوباره ارسال شوند.

💬 راه‌های ارتباطی پشتیبانی:
واتس‌اپ یا هر پیام رسان داخلی یا پیامک: 09395106248
تلگرام: @ma_limbs

نقد و بررسی‌ها

هنوز بررسی‌ای ثبت نشده است.

اولین کسی باشید که دیدگاهی می نویسد “کتاب آموزش SQL پیشرفته”

نشانی ایمیل شما منتشر نخواهد شد. بخش‌های موردنیاز علامت‌گذاری شده‌اند *

پیمایش به بالا